Russ Allbery <rra at stanford.edu> wrote:

>> I have several of those "doubles" in the newsgroups file, not only in
>> that hierarchy. The newgroup message(*) looks ok at first glance. The
>> particular machine is an INN 2.3.1 with controlchan, automatic group
>> creation via pgpverify checks. The above group was automatically created
>> some hours ago.
> 
> I suspect this code:
> 
>      if ($ngdesc) {
>        $ngdesc =~ s/\s+(moderated)$//i;
>        $ngdesc .= " (Moderated)" if $modflag eq "moderated";  
>      }
> 
> Bet the description had trailing whitespace.

This is the passage from the newgroup message:

For your newsgroups file:
hamster.it.announce	Announces about Hamster. <hamster-it-announce at moderators.isc.org> (Moderated)

> The old shell script has a different problem; it always adds an extra
> (Moderated) when a group is converted from unmoderated to moderated.

Ah, ok, that explains why the old machine had no problem with the
hamster.it.announce group description.
